- Rating: 2 out of 5 starsWould-be thriller in which the protagonist is never in danger -- and it is uncertain whether anything is at stake -- until the final five minutes of the film. Hitchcock violates his own theory of suspense here, arousing only mild curiosity instead. The film's inciting incident also takes place just minutes before its conclusion, forcing the audience to spend most of the runtime wondering when the story will begin in earnest. Memorable only for its voyeuristic themes and visual idiosyncrasies.
